The Sharp BD-MPC30 is a 5.1 home theater system that features five black-synthetic finish speakers, a 720w subwoofer, and a high-gloss piano-finish main unit with an integrated blu-ray player, an integrated FM digital tuner, and an integrated amplifier.

Specifically designed to complement Sharp’s Aquos LCD TVs, the BD-MPC30 features an Aquos Pure Mode that automatically measures the aspect ratio of the film being played and then utilizes it to optimize the television for a perfect display. In addition, the Sharp BD-MPC30 comes equipped with an HDMI 1.3 digital output with x.v. color that allows one to transmit only the highest quality audio/video signals via one cable, thereby allowing blu-ray discs to be seen in complete 1080p/24Hz high definition. The BD-MPC30 also incorporates Dolby TrueHD and DTS-HD Master Audio surround sound capabilities for a genuine theater sound experience, not to mention an Aquos LINK feature that allows one to control the BD-MPC30 in conjunction with an Aquos TV through one single remote. Lastly, the BD-MPC30 supports BD-ROM Profile 2.0, BD-Live, BD-ROM/RE/R, DVD Video, DVD-RW/R, DVD +RW/R, and audio CDs. The Sharp BD-MPC30 retails for $799.99 and comes with a 1 year limited warranty.
